Question: Which phenomenon is responsible for the trade winds?

Options:

  1. Coriolis effect
  2. El Niño
  3. Monsoon
  4. Jet stream

Correct Answer: Coriolis effect

Solution:

The Coriolis effect is responsible for the direction of the trade winds, causing them to blow from east to west in the tropics.
